Output 1af38ef1448df34bf9b95dcfea402addf17a938313da709eea15fa9590bd3a61:1

value
9632300
script pubkey
OP_0 OP_PUSHBYTES_20 e8667120bf2a5561a8ed6ac3ffbc067be82e109f
address
bc1qapn8zg9l9f2kr28ddtpll0qx005zuyylsntqjl
transaction
1af38ef1448df34bf9b95dcfea402addf17a938313da709eea15fa9590bd3a61
confirmations
251132
spent
true